PHP與Oracle數據庫同步的實現方式主要有以下幾種:
- 使用ODPI-C擴展:ODPI-C是PHP的一個擴展,它提供了對Oracle數據庫的訪問接口。通過這個擴展,PHP程序可以直接連接到Oracle數據庫,并執行SQL語句來實現數據的同步。這種方式需要安裝和配置ODPI-C擴展,并編寫相應的PHP代碼來處理數據同步的邏輯。
- 使用OCI8擴展:OCI8是另一個PHP擴展,它提供了對Oracle數據庫的更高級別的訪問接口。與ODPI-C相比,OCI8提供了更多的功能和更好的性能。使用OCI8擴展,PHP程序可以連接到Oracle數據庫,并執行更復雜的SQL語句和數據操作來實現數據的同步。這種方式同樣需要安裝和配置OCI8擴展,并編寫相應的PHP代碼來處理數據同步的邏輯。
- 使用第三方庫:除了使用PHP的內置擴展外,還可以使用一些第三方庫來實現PHP與Oracle數據庫的同步。這些庫通常提供了更簡單、更易于使用的接口,可以方便地實現數據的導入、導出和同步等功能。一些常見的第三方庫包括php-oci8、pdo_oci等。
- 使用數據庫中間件:數據庫中間件是一種位于應用程序和數據庫之間的軟件,它可以實現應用程序與數據庫之間的數據傳輸和同步。通過配置和使用數據庫中間件,可以實現PHP與Oracle數據庫的自動同步。這種方式需要選擇合適的數據庫中間件,并進行相應的配置和開發工作。
需要注意的是,以上實現方式都需要具備一定的PHP編程基礎和數據庫知識,并且需要根據實際情況進行選擇和配置。同時,為了保證數據的安全性和完整性,在進行數據同步時需要采取必要的安全措施,如加密傳輸、數據備份和恢復等。